Description

Empower Semiconductor is seeking a highly skilled and motivated Magnetics System Engineer to join our semiconductor power electronics team. This role focuses on the design, modeling, development, and integration of magnetic components—such as inductors, transformers, and magnetic materials—used in semiconductor-based power systems (e.g., DC-DC converters, power modules, and high-frequency systems). You will work closely with IC design, packaging, thermal, and system architects to optimize magnetic components for performance, reliability, and cost.

Responsibilities
  • Design & Development:
  • Design custom magnetic components (transformers, inductors, EMI filters) for high-frequency power conversion systems (from kHz to MHz).
  • Select and specify magnetic materials (ferrite, powdered iron, amorphous, nanocrystalline) suitable for application requirements.
  • Work with PCB layout teams to ensure optimal integration of magnetic components.
  • Develop magnetics models (analytical and finite-element) for accurate performance prediction.
  • Simulation & Modeling:
  • Use simulation tools (e.g., ANSYS Maxwell, MATLAB, SPICE, Simplorer) to model magnetic fields, losses, saturation, and thermal behavior.
  • Support co-simulation with system-level simulators to ensure system stability and EMI compliance.
  • Testing & Validation:
  • Develop and execute test plans for magnetic components in prototype and production systems.
  • Analyze failure modes and reliability data to improve magnetic designs.
  • Collaborate with test engineering teams to characterize components under real-world operating conditions.
  • Cross-functional Collaboration:
  • Partner with IC designers, mechanical engineers, and system architects to optimize overall power delivery system.
  • Provide magnetic component guidance for package engineers and PCB layout designers.
  • Interface with suppliers and manufacturers for custom component development.
